@charset "euc-kr";

/* ´ë¿­º¸ÀÏ·¯ Á¦Ç° ½ºÆå Å×ÀÌºí */
#detail_spec {width:730px; margin:0 auto 20px; border:1px solid #c7c7c7; padding:30px 4px 25px; font:11px "µ¸¿ò";  letter-spacing:0px; background:#fbfbfb;}
#detail_spec table {text-align:center; width:100%; border:1px solid #c7c7c7; background:#fff;}
.title_box caption {text-align:left; }
.title_box { font:12px "µ¸¿ò"; font-weight:bold;  height:16px; color:#666;}
#detail_spec .tit {float:left; font-weight:bold;}
#detail_spec .sub_tit {float:right;  font-weight:bold;}
#detail_spec th {background:#fcfcfc;   min-height:17px; _height:17px;}
#detail_spec td {font:11px "µ¸¿ò";   min-height:17px; _height:17px;}

/* thead */
#detail_spec thead {border-bottom:3px double #c7c7c7;}
#detail_spec thead th {border-right:1px solid #e2e2e2; border-bottom:1px solid #e2e2e2;}
#detail_spec thead th.r {border-right:none;}

/* tbody th*/
#detail_spec tbody th {border-right:1px solid #e2e2e2; border-bottom:1px solid #e2e2e2; }
#detail_spec tbody th.b {border-bottom:none !important;}

/* tbody td*/
#detail_spec tbody td {border-right:1px solid #e2e2e2; border-bottom:1px solid #e2e2e2; }
#detail_spec tbody td.b {border-bottom:none !important;}
#detail_spec tbody td.r {border-right:none !important;}

/* Description List*/
#detail_spec ul {margin-top:20px; margin-left:10px; _margin-left:20px;}
#detail_spec li {list-style:disc; padding-bottom:4px;}

/* Product List td */
.product_list_box {padding:0px !important; margin:0px !important; vertical-align:top; text-align:left;}

/* Overflow */
#over_box {overflow:scroll; width:505px; margin:0px; padding:0px; position:relative; top:-1px; left:2px; _top:-1px; }
#over caption {visibility:hidden; height:0px; line-height:0px;}
#over_box.thp {width:724px !important;}

/* width value */
.width1 {width:1565px;}
.width2 {width:960px;}
.width19 {width:1900px;}
.width21 {width:2200px;}
.width9 {width:1200px;}
.width_thp {width:1000px;}
.thp {width:700px !important;}

/* Selecter */
.horizental_spec {letter-spacing:5px; word-spacing:3px;}
.rowtit {height:200%;}

/** Product Main **/
#list_table {width:670px; margin:0 auto 80px; background:#fefefe; border:1px solid #d1d1d1; padding:10px;}
#list_table table {border:1px solid #d5d5d5; margin:24px 0 32px;}
#list_table table td {width:170px; height:120px; text-align:center; padding:5px 0; vertical-align:middle; border:1px solid #dfdfdf;}
#list_table table tbody th {border:1px solid #dfdfdf; height:30px; background:#f8f8f8;}
#list_table table tbody th a {background:url(../image/common/icon_off.gif) 0 3px no-repeat; padding:0 0 0 10px;}
#list_table table tbody th a:hover {background:url(../image/common/icon.gif) 0 3px no-repeat; padding:0 0 0 10px; text-decoration:none;}

/** New Product 2010/2/25 **/
.spec_box {clear:both;}
.fixed {float:left; width:200px;}
.fixed  table th {padding:2px 0;}
.flow {float:right; width:530px;overflow:scroll;}
.flow table td {padding:2px 30px; white-space:nowrap;}
.flow table th {padding:2px 0;  white-space:nowrap;}
/**th padding**/
.row { height:36px;}